I'm trying to put a CD onto my MP3 player but Windows Media Player has decided it is really a different album and has remamed the album and the files. The tracks play OK but I can't get it to take the name info from the CD. I can remame the files manually but not the album and it's driving me mad - anyone know how to get it to take the info from the CD?

WMP does not take the info from the CD on its own. It takes acode from the CD and then searches the internet for a match. It may find a few alternative matches and you need to tell it which one you have.

In Options/Library check 'Retrieve additional Info from Internet' and also check 'Only add missing information'

If it is an old back catalogue album or an older 'Best of' or compilation, WMP may struggle to get the correct information from the net
